Abstract
This review section covers journal articles and conference papers related to biosolids and sludge management that were published in 2010. The literature review has been divided into the following sections: • Biosolids regulations and management issues, • Biosolids characteristics and measurement including nanoparticles, hormones, pharmaceuticals and personal care products (PPCPs), metals and pathogens, • Sludge treatment technologies including pretreatment and sludge minimization, anaerobic digestion, aerobic digestion, composting, conditioning and dewatering, and drying, •Disposal and reuse covers combustion/ incineration, pyrolysis, and land application and reviews issues pertaining to nutrients, heavy metals, and synthetic organics, • Odor and air emissions along with energy issues, and • Risk analysis
